About the location:Located on the southeastern coast of the pristine island of Lana’i, lies the secluded retreat of Four Seasons Resort Lana’i, an oceanfront destination offering travelers a curated, personalized island escape. The five-star, five-diamond Resort offers outdoor restaurants, including Nobu Lana’i, a kid’s club, Tennis Garden, cultural programming, beach and pool with spacious seating areas nestled among tropical gardens, Hawanawana spa and luxury retail boutiques. Built on lava outcroppings, the award-winning Jack Nicklaus-signature golf course features ocean views on every hole. Island activities, many managed by Four Seasons include sunset sails and whale watch tours, horseback riding, sporting clays and archery, biking, hiking, and aerial adventures at Lanai Adventure Park or learn about Hawaiian wayfinding at the on-site observatory. WHAT YOU’LL DO The Director of Banquets leads and oversees all banquet operations, ensuring seamless execution of events such as weddings, conferences, and special functions. This role drives exceptional service standards, operational efficiency, and memorable guest experiences aligned with luxury hospitality expectations. Responsibilities include, but are not limited to: Lead all aspects of banquet team management, including hiring, training, scheduling, coaching, and performance evaluation while fostering a strong service culture and developing future leaders Oversee financial performance by managing labor, budgets, inventory, purchasing, and cost controls to ensure operational efficiency and fiscal responsibility Direct all banquet operations for meetings, conferences, weddings, and events, ensuring seamless execution through collaboration with culinary, catering, and event teams Maintain a visible leadership presence, build strong guest relationships, and resolve concerns promptly to ensure exceptional service and guest satisfaction Ensure adherence to service standards, policies, and quality benchmarks, implementing improvements based on operational feedback and performance metrics Communicate effectively across teams and departments to coordinate operations, support event execution, and maintain a high standard of service and presentation And More! WHAT TO BRING Successful candidate must possess legal work authorization in United States (unless the candidate is currently in a managerial position at another Four Seasons location as they may qualify for a L-1 Visa sponsorship) The hospitality business functions seven (7) days a week, twenty-four (24) hours a day and scheduled days and times may vary based on need. Holidays and weekends availability is required. Required by the Hawaii State Department of Health to obtain a Tuberculous (TB) clearance card Maui Liquor Card and Hawaii Food Handler’s Card is required for this role Hawaii Driver’s Abstract is required for this role Ability to stand for extended periods, lift up to 50 lbs, and push/pull as needed during shifts JOIN OUR ‘OHANA & ENJOY OUR AMAZING
